Review’s Isolation Room: Tim Rogers
You Am I frontman Tim Rogers performs an unreleased track named The Third Level, for Review’s video series starring top musicians and artistic performers recorded at their homes.
Welcome to Review’s Isolation Room. As a pandemic spreads around the world, and increasingly touches the lives of more Australians, some of the country’s best musicians, authors, dancers and artists have hunkered down, given their time and recorded performances for The Australian’s readers.
From Missy Higgins to Deborah Conway; Tim Rogers to Brian Cadd; The Australian Ballet to Tom Keneally and beyond, the Isolation Room is a place of great art and hope for a country at its time of need.

Tim Rogers
You Am I frontman Tim Rogers gives us a sneaky preview of his unreleased track The Third Level, performed inside in his Melbourne apartment on Tuesday, March 24 2020. To support the artist, visit his store at timrogersmusic.net. To connect with the artist, visit facebook.com/timrogers
